Description

American Traveler is hiring an Oncology Chemo Certified RN with chemotherapy certification for an infusion role requiring 1+ year of oncology experience and float coverage across multiple hospitals.

Details

  • Work in an Oncology Infusion Center, inpatient and outpatient oncology setting within a Magnet-designated, teaching, Level III Trauma hospital
  • Float between three affiliated hospitals as needed to meet facility staffing demands
  • Patient ratio of 1:6
  • Day shift schedule, 5x8-hour shifts from 8:00 AM to 4:30 PM
  • No weekend requirements
  • No on-call responsibilities
  • Uses Epic/Excellian charting system
  • Open to block scheduling arrangements

Requirements

  • Active MN RN license (license in hand preferred, pending license accepted)
  • Current BLS certification required
  • Chemotherapy certification (ONS/ONCC) required
  • OCN certification preferred
  • Minimum 1 year of oncology/chemo specialty experience required
  • 2 years of RN experience preferred
  • Previous charge nurse experience preferred
  • Prior travel nursing experience required
  • Epic charting system experience required
  • Skilled in IV therapy, port access/management, central line care, and PICC line care
  • Experience administering chemotherapy, biotherapy, and blood/blood products
  • Knowledge of oncologic emergency management including anaphylaxis and extravasation injury
  • Experience managing chemotherapy-related symptoms and side effects
  • Familiarity with neutropenic precautions and isolation/PPE protocols
  • Phlebotomy skills required
  • 1 supervisor reference required for consideration
